Joe k6sat On Jul 5, 2010, at 7:38 AM, Gerald Youngblood wrote: > Actually, those are sigma delta idle tones in the ADC that go away when you > excite the ADC with band noise. They only show up on a dummy load. In fact > they will probably go away if you turn up the preamp gain.
